Carl leases 2 acres of land to his friend, Larry. Larry intends to build a house on the property which will significantly increase its value. Larry applies for a $1 million loan from Fleet Bank to build the house. Carl orally promises the bank that he will be responsible for paying back the loan if Larry does not. On that basis the loan is approved.
